Today, we depart for Ambositra, traveling along the National Route 7. Ambositra is renowned for its wood carving, particularly by the Zafimaniry people, whose works have earned international acclaim. The Zafimaniry artisans are known for their skill in carving intricate geometric patterns into wood, a tradition that reflects both the Polynesian and Arab influences on Malagasy culture. You will have the opportunity to visit the Zafimaniry village of Antoetra before returning to Ambositra for the evening.

After breakfast, we embark on a 4-hour journey to the renowned Ranomafana National Park. Upon arrival, lunch will be served. Ranomafana is a lush and dense rainforest with an altitude reaching 1300 meters, home to an incredible variety of flora and fauna, including several species of lemurs, orchids, and carnivorous plants. The park is also a sanctuary for 118 species of birds and 8 species of bats. In the afternoon, we will explore the town and visit the thermal baths. In the evening, we will take a guided night walk to observe nocturnal lemurs and camouflaged chameleons.

Today, we embark on a hiking adventure through Isalo National Park, following the renowned Namaza trail. Our first stop will be the Natural Pool, where you can enjoy a refreshing swim. Afterward, we’ll continue our hike for another 4 km to reach the camping site. After lunch, we’ll proceed to the Blue and Black Pools (Piscine Bleue et Noire), also known as the waterfall trail. Spanning 82,000 hectares, Isalo is home to 77 bird species, 14 nocturnals lemur species, and 98 amphibian and reptile species, including the endemic Benson’s Rock Thrush.

Today, we head towards the western coastal town of Ifaty, passing by spectacular baobab trees along the way. Between Tulear and Sakaraha, we will visit the Mahafaly tombs, famous for their intricate carvings depicting the daily life of the deceased. After a visit to the Arboretum in Tulear and lunch, we continue on to Ifaty.

You’ll have two days to unwind on the beach, though there are numerous activities available at the hotel. In the afternoon, enjoy a guided walk through the fascinating Spiny Forest, home to unique plant species such as the Octopus tree, Euphorbia, and various species of baobabs. The area is rich in wildlife, including lemurs, and is a birdwatcher’s paradise, with rare species like the Running Coua, Madagascar Harrier Hawk, and several Vanga species. The nearby coral reefs offer excellent snorkeling opportunities, and between June and August, you may even spot humpback whales off the coast.
